Presto查询优化是做什么的?如何解读Presto查询优化的策略?

Presto查询优化的重要性及其策略解读在当今数据驱动的商业环境中,企业需要快速、准确地从海量数据中提取信息,Presto正是一个优秀的解决方案。Presto是一款分布式SQL查询引擎,能够处理各种数据源,包括大数据存储例如Hadoop、AWS S3等。随着数据的激增,如何优化Presto的查询效

Presto查询优化

Presto查询优化的重要性及其策略解读

数据驱动的商业环境中,企业需要快速、准确地从海量数据中提取信息,Presto正是一个优秀的解决方案。Presto是一款分布式SQL查询引擎,能够处理各种数据源,包括大数据存储例如Hadoop、AWS S3等。随着数据的激增,如何优化Presto的查询效率、降低响应时间、提高数据获取的灵活性,成为了很多企业亟待解决的问题。在探索Presto查询优化的过程中,您会发现很多策略可以帮助您改善SQL查询的性能,简化数据分析过程,并最终提升业务决策效率。

Presto查询优化不仅仅是技术层面的问题,它更关乎于数据背后的业务洞察。一个良好的查询优化策略,可以显著减少资源消耗,提高数据处理能力,给企业带来更多经济收益。通过对查询性能的分析和优化,企业可以加快对市场变化的反应速度,从而在竞争中占据优势。在这篇文章中,我们将会详细解读Presto查询优化的策略,帮助您理解如何通过使用Presto来提升数据查询的效率及其在企业决策中的实际应用价值。

理解Presto查询优化的基本原理

在深入探讨优化策略之前,需要理解Presto查询优化的基本原理。Presto的架构设计是为了支持高效的分布式查询处理,利用多个计算节点并行处理数据。因此,在优化Presto查询时,关注的重点是如何合理配置计算资源,减少数据传输和处理时间,提高整体查询性能。

为了实现高效的查询优化,您可以从数据分区、查询计划、内存管理以及并行执行等多个方面入手。例如,数据分区能够减少每次查询需要扫描的数据量,而优化的查询计划则可以确保查询以最佳的顺序执行。同时,合理的内存管理可以避免在查询过程中出现的性能瓶颈,确保查询能够顺利完成。

另外,Presto的调优可以结合实际的业务需求,针对不同的数据模型和使用场景进行定制化的优化。通过对问题进行分析,确定主要的性能瓶颈,并使用相关工具进行监测和调优,可以有效提升查询效率。

有效的查询优化策略

策略一:优化数据分区

在Presto中,数据的分区方式直接影响查询性能。通过合理设计数据分区,可以显著减少每次查询所需扫描的数据量。根据查询的使用模式,您可以选择按日期、地点等维度进行分区,从而提高查询的响应速度。例如,如果定期的访问主要集中在某个特定的时间段,则建议将数据按时间分区,以便更快获取相关数据。

策略二:使用物化视图

物化视图是存储查询结果的一种方式,可以加快后续相同查询的访问速度。通过物化视图,您可以预先计算并存储复杂的查询结果,这样后续查询时直接从物化视图中获取数据,无需重复执行复杂的计算,极大提高系统的响应速度。同时,您也需要定期刷新物化视图,以确保数据的一致性和实时性。

策略 优势
数据分区 减少扫描数据量,提高查询效率
物化视图 加速相同查询的响应时间

策略三:合理配置内存

内存的配置直接关系到查询的性能。在Presto中,内存不足可能导致查询失败或响应速度慢。因此,合理配置内存,保证每个查询有足够的资源,是优化的重要环节。根据实际情况,您可以通过设置JVM参数、增加计算节点的内存等方式提升内存配置,以满足高并发查询的需求。

Presto查询优化的实际应用

The importance of query optimization goes beyond the theoretical realm, manifesting itself in tangible benefits that organizations can directly leverage. For instance, leading enterprises have reported dramatically reduced query times, often cutting them down from minutes to mere seconds. Such efficiency not only enhances user experience but also streamlines internal business processes. Furthermore, optimized queries can lead to significant cost savings, particularly in cloud environments where data transfer and storage fees are directly correlated to the volume of data processed.

Presto optimization strategies have been effectively implemented across various industries, yielding remarkable results. In e-commerce, for example, companies have utilized Presto to analyze user behavior in real-time, allowing for personalized marketing and inventory management. Financial institutions have similarly benefited by employing Presto to facilitate quick and efficient data analysis for risk management, fraud detection, and regulatory compliance.

常见问题解答

Presto查询优化的常见误区有哪些?

在优化Presto查询时,常见的误区包括对查询性能的单一追求、忽视基础数据结构的设计以及未能持续监控和调整优化策略。很多用户认为,仅依赖于优化查询语句或增加硬件资源就可以解决性能问题,但实际上,优化的基础在于合理的数据库设计和数据治理。此外,数据的不断变化也要求优化策略需具备灵活性,定期进行审视和调整。

如何评估Presto查询优化的成效?

评估Presto查询优化成效的标准主要包括查询响应时间、资源利用率和数据吞吐量。通过监控这些关键指标,可以判断优化措施是否达到了预期效果。另一方面,还可以借助性能分析工具或日志监控工具来帮助识别潜在的性能瓶颈,从而进行更深入的分析和改进。

Presto查询优化如何影响业务决策?

优化Presto查询可以让企业在处理数据时更为高效,进而更快速地支持业务决策。如果数据分析的速度无法跟上变化的市场需求,企业可能会错失关键的商业机会。通过优化查询,企业可以在更短的时间内获得更准确的数据洞察,从而实现更精细化的运营管理和实时决策。

最终的思考与展望

数据驱动的商业环境中,Presto查询优化已成为提升企业竞争力的重要手段。随着数据的不断增长以及市场需求的快速变化,优化查询性能的重要性将愈发突显。通过合理设计数据架构、优化查询逻辑、配置好相应资源,企业能够在激烈的竞争中立于不败之地。

不断探索和实践这些有效的优化策略,将为企业带来更高效的数据解决方案。未来,随着技术的发展,Presto平台本身也将持续进步,不断推出新的优化工具与方法。此时,具备良好的查询优化能力的企业,尤其在提高数据处理效率、推动 innovation 方面,必将走在行业前列。

通过掌握这些技巧和策略,您不仅能够提升自身在数据分析方面的能力,还将帮助企业在数据驱动的决策中,做出更加明智的选择。您准备好迎接这一挑战并利用Presto开启全新的数据之旅了吗?

本文内容通过AI工具智能整合而成,仅供参考,普元不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系普元进行反馈,普元收到您的反馈后将及时答复和处理。

(0)
KnuthKnuth
上一篇 2025年12月23日 上午11:14
下一篇 2025年12月23日 上午11:14

相关推荐

  • 大数据处理解决方案哪个好用?普元智能助力企业降本增效

    开篇介绍在当今数据驱动的时代,大数据处理已经成为了各行各业不可或缺的一部分。随着企业不断产生和收集海量数据,如何有效利用这些数据以提高决策能力、增强竞争力以及降低运营成本,已经成为企业管理者亟待解决的重要问题。市场上存在众多的大数据处理解决方案,各种平台及工具层出不穷,但究竟哪一款更适合您的企业需

    2025年12月30日
  • ESB企业服务总线:提升企业信息流通效率的终极指南

    在当今快速发展的数字化时代,企业面临的信息流通挑战愈发显著。对于企业来说,高效的信息流通不仅仅是一种需求,而是提升竞争力的关键。在应对多种应用程序和系统间的集成需求时,企业服务总线(Enterprise Service Bus,简称ESB)的角色愈加重要。ESB作为一种架构模式,能够有效地连接不同的

    2026年1月28日
  • 最好用的iqa质量数据平台系统推荐,普元iqa系统提升企业质量管控能力。

    质量管理在现代企业中的重要性在数字化快速发展的今天,企业面临着日益复杂的市场环境和激烈的竞争。为了能够在这样的环境中生存和发展,企业必须不断提高自身的质量管理水平。这不仅关系到企业的品牌形象和市场份额,更是影响客户满意度和忠诚度的关键因素。随着信息技术的不断进步,传统的质量管理方法显然无法满足现代

    2025年12月15日
  • 互联网解决方案公司是什么?有什么含义及代表什么?

    互联网解决方案公司的全面探索在当今数字化迅速发展的时代,互联网解决方案公司已经成为驱动企业成功和市场竞争力的重要力量。越来越多的企业开始意识到,仅靠传统的方法难以在数字化浪潮中立足,因此与互联网解决方案公司合作成为了他们提升效能与增加竞争优势的优选路径。互联网解决方案公司的核心在于通过技术来提供各

    2025年12月23日
  • 低代码开发平台报价:2026年市场最新价格分析与优劣势比较

    当前,低代码开发平台已经成为企业数字化转型的重要工具。随着市场需求的不断增长,越来越多的企业开始意识到低代码开发平台在提升开发效率、降低技术门槛以及加快业务响应速度等方面的优越性。2026年的市场情况显示,低代码开发平台的报价和市场价格走势正在发生显著变化。通过深度分析这些变化,不仅有助于企业更好地

    2026年1月28日
  • 数据应用服务器排行,普元数据应用解决方案引领潮流

    引言
    在当今数字化快速发展的背景下,企业对数据的管理与应用需求不断上升,数据应用服务器作为关键基础设施,正成为推动企业数字转型的重要工具。数据应用服务器不仅承载着企业核心的信息系统,而且对数据处理、分析和应用的效率起到了至关重要的作用。因此,选择合适的解决方案对于企业提升竞争力、优化资源配置和实现

    2025年12月25日
  • 深入探讨普元工具的优势与应用案例分析

    在当今快速发展的科技时代,企业面临的挑战不断增加,特别是在数据处理、流程优化和智能决策等方面。在这样的背景下,能够有效提升工作效率和信息管理水平的工具显得尤为重要。普元作为行业内的领先工具,凭借其先进的技术架构和广泛的应用场景,逐渐成为各类企业亟需的解决方案。普元工具不仅提供了强大的数据处理能力,帮

    2026年1月28日
  • 数据治理排行榜,普元在数据治理中持续领先行业

    数据治理的重要性与行业现状在当今信息爆炸的时代,企业数据的复杂性和多样性不断增加,数据治理的重要性日益凸显。数据治理不仅仅是对数据的管理和控制,它更是企业决策、战略规划和创新发展的基础。随着数字化转型的深入,数据已经成为企业的核心资产,如何有效地获取、管理和利用这些数据,成为了各行业面临的重要课题

    2025年12月15日
  • 元数据管理平台哪个好用?普元打造您最信赖的解决方案

    在当前数据驱动的时代,企业面临着前所未有的数据量和复杂性。利用有效的元数据管理平台,企业可以更好地控制、监测和利用这些数据,从而为决策提供可靠的支持。然而,众多的元数据管理平台中,企业到底该如何选择,才能找到最适合自身需求的软件呢?
    在这里,我们将深入探讨元数据管理平台的重要性及其特性。元数据不仅

    2025年12月30日
  • 探索大数据应用基础开发平台的关键功能与使用技巧

    随着信息技术的不断进步和数据规模的急剧增长,大数据的应用逐渐成为各个行业的核心竞争力。大数据应用基础开发平台,则是帮助企业快速、高效地开发和部署大数据应用的重要工具。这些平台不仅支持数据存储和管理,还集成了多种数据处理和分析功能,为用户提供强大的技术支持。本文将探讨大数据应用基础开发平台的关键功能,

    2026年1月28日

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注